FG Set To Tackle Water Scarcity In Benue South

The federal government says it is taking steps to tackle perennial water scarcity in the Benue South senatorial district, also known as Zone C.

Minister of water resources and sanitation, Professor Joseph Utsev, announced this when the Benue South APC Elders Forum visited him in Abuja at the weekend.

According to the minister, the steps taken include conducting a geophysical survey and identifying communities across the nine local government areas of the zone for the drilling of boreholes which he said would commence soon.

Professor Utsev said his ministry was also sourcing more funds for the completion of the Otobi Multipurpose Dam, stressing that the project when completed, has the capacity to generate hydropower for the zone and boost irrigation farming in the area.

A statement by the personal assistant to the minister on media and publicity, Terhemen Oraduen, said the minister announced plans to personally visit the zone and identify some of the challenges facing the people so that they can be addressed.

The minister, who said some of the sons and daughters from the zone were working with him in key positions, added that more would be considered for executive positions and boards under the ministry when the president approves it.

He appealed to them to continue to pray for President Bola Tinubu, Secretary to the Government of the Federation, Senator George Akume and himself to succeed as well as offer prayers for peace and progress of Benue State.

Earlier, the chairman, Benue South APC Elders Forum, Chief Agbo Ogah; commissioner, National Population Commission in charge of Benue State, Mrs Patricia Kupchi and a former APC chairman in Benue State, Comrade Abba Yaro, said the visit was to congratulate Professor Utsev on his appointment, appreciate him for the work he is doing for the country and pledge their support to them to succeed.

They appealed to him to intervene in the water challenges facing the zone, facilitate the employment of their sons and daughters in the federal civil service as well as extend more empowerment programmes to the zone to enable them to have a sense of belonging.
